.page_main__GlU4n{min-height:100dvh;display:flex;align-items:center;justify-content:center;padding:2rem;background:radial-gradient(circle at 50% 35%,#ffffff 0,#ffffff 46%,#eef0f7 100%)}.page_logo__7fc9l{width:100%;max-width:360px;height:auto}.page_tagline___8E6T{font-size:clamp(1.75rem,4vw,2.5rem);font-weight:800;letter-spacing:-.03em;color:#1f2433}.page_cmdChip__P1zec{font-size:.85em;font-weight:600;color:var(--mantine-color-indigo-7);background:rgba(76,110,245,.07);border:1px solid rgba(76,110,245,.25);border-radius:6px;padding:.08em .4em;white-space:nowrap}.page_cmdChip__P1zec,.page_terminal__f8lxV{font-family:ui-monospace,SF Mono,Menlo,monospace}.page_terminal__f8lxV{width:100%;max-width:480px;border-radius:12px;overflow:hidden;background:#1c1f2b;border:1px solid rgba(31,36,51,.9);box-shadow:0 16px 40px rgba(31,36,51,.18),0 2px 8px rgba(31,36,51,.1);text-align:left}.page_terminalBar__PIuCy{position:relative;display:flex;align-items:center;gap:7px;padding:.55rem .9rem;background:rgba(255,255,255,.045);border-bottom:1px solid rgba(255,255,255,.07)}.page_dot__2YCho{width:11px;height:11px;border-radius:50%;flex-shrink:0}.page_dotRed__4B_AM{background:#ff5f57}.page_dotYellow__Ssx5X{background:#febc2e}.page_dotGreen__WKfXC{background:#28c840}.page_terminalTitle__ozTpK{position:absolute;left:50%;transform:translateX(-50%);font-size:.68rem;letter-spacing:.05em;color:rgba(231,233,239,.4);-webkit-user-select:none;-moz-user-select:none;user-select:none}.page_terminalBody__cMERf{padding:.9rem 1.1rem 1rem;display:flex;flex-direction:column;gap:.4rem;font-size:.85rem;line-height:1.55}.page_line__ZGPps{margin:0;display:flex;align-items:baseline;gap:.6rem}.page_prompt__eM97v{color:#5f677e;font-weight:500;-webkit-user-select:none;-moz-user-select:none;user-select:none;flex-shrink:0}.page_lineSoft__rdrDe{color:#a8afc3}.page_lineStrong__L1gB3{color:#f0f2f8;font-weight:600}.page_lineAccent__efv06{color:#91a7ff;font-weight:600}.page_caret__T14_S{display:inline-block;width:.55em;height:1em;margin-left:.35em;background:#748ffc;vertical-align:text-bottom;animation:page_caretBlink__pyri_ 1.1s steps(2) infinite}@keyframes page_caretBlink__pyri_{50%{opacity:0}}@media (prefers-reduced-motion:reduce){.page_caret__T14_S{animation:none}}@media (max-width:480px){.page_terminalBody__cMERf{font-size:.78rem;padding:.8rem .9rem .9rem}}